Matthew 2:16 When Herod realised that he had been outwitted by the Magi, he was furious, and he gave orders to kill all the boys in Bethlehem and its vicinity who were two years old and under, in accordance with the time he had learned from the Magi.

People often think about the wise men coming to the stable… in reality they missed that event and ended up visiting Jesus as a young child instead of a baby.

The Magi did what was right and hid the truth of Joseph, Mary and Jesus sneaking out of town before Herod realised what was going on.

Sometimes when we do something good, others will twist it and turn it into something horrible… Stick with the truth and righteous things; it is what God wants!

1 Samuel 1:18 She said, ‘May your servant find favour in your eyes.’ Then she went her way and ate something, and her face was no longer downcast.

Hannah had been troubled for a long time because she had not yet had a baby even though she had been trying for quite a while.

She came to the temple and pleaded with God, weeping bitterly and praying quietly – others could not hear her praying, but God did!

God answered her through Eli with a blessing. That was enough for her faith to make her whole and allow her to have a child!

Will you believe enough to hear God when He speaks through someone else?
